Detailed information for compound 1654489

Basic information

Technical information
  • Name: Unnamed compound
  • MW: 515.532 | Formula: C29H26FN3O5
  • H donors: 1 H acceptors: 3 LogP: 4.23 Rotable bonds: 9
    Rule of 5 violations (Lipinski): 2
  • SMILES: COc1cc2c(ccnc2cc1OC)Oc1ccc(cc1F)NC(=O)C1CCN(C1=O)Cc1ccccc1
  • InChi: 1S/C29H26FN3O5/c1-36-26-15-21-23(16-27(26)37-2)31-12-10-24(21)38-25-9-8-19(14-22(25)30)32-28(34)20-11-13-33(29(20)35)17-18-6-4-3-5-7-18/h3-10,12,14-16,20H,11,13,17H2,1-2H3,(H,32,34)
  • InChiKey: FAFVLTUTYIQUIY-UHFFFAOYSA-N

Activities

Activity type Activity value Assay description Source Reference
IC50 (binding) = 1111 nM Inhibition of HGF-mediated c-met autophosphorylation in serum-starved human PC3 cells after 1 hr by electrochemiluminescent immunoassay ChEMBL. 22320343
Ki (binding) = 60.2 nM Inhibition of recombinant c-met-mediated gastrin phosphorylation by HTRF assay ChEMBL. 22320343
